Check your knowledge-graph footprint

Wikidata is the structured knowledge graph behind Wikipedia, search engines, and many AI systems. If the graph does not know a brand, machines have less to anchor an answer on. See which entities carry this segment's topics and brands, and whether its top domains have an entity at all.

How It's Calculated

Where the numbers come from

We scan every Wikidata entity record (labels, descriptions, property values) for this segment's topic phrases and brand hostnames. Entity records are short structured data, so counts run far smaller than article text. Coverage checks which entities claim each domain as an official website.
